Transaction 3464de72c056308ccf83c272497ab639ce44a2bcdb24ace1f27319f1983a0062

1 Input
2 Outputs
  • 3464de72c056308ccf83c272497ab639ce44a2bcdb24ace1f27319f1983a0062:0
  • value  3654016420
    address  3FWYPKEPBtzRvetr3HFBstyWLCaTsRagWK
  • 3464de72c056308ccf83c272497ab639ce44a2bcdb24ace1f27319f1983a0062:1
  • value  12510768
    address  3GnVdboppQ9KmuZzAJQSNFaSwJ1jX4X8wL